OHI
Omega is a REIT that invests in the long-term healthcare industry, primarily in skilled nursing and assisted living facilities. Its portfolio of assets is operated by a diverse group of healthcare companies, predominantly in a triple-net lease structure. The assets span all regions within the U.S., as well as in the U.K.

What is Omega Healthcare Investors Inc's Price to Earnings (PE) and Price to sales (PS) ratio?

As of Tue Apr 23 2024, OHI's PE ratio (Price to Earnings) is 30.26 and Price to Sales (PS) ratio is 7.93. The price to earnings and price to sales ratio are two most important valuation metrics for any company. PE ratio tell us the number of years of earnings investors are ready to pay for owning the company. Historically, S&P500 price to earnings ratio has fallen below 12 during periods of gloom and gone past 30 during periods of euphoria. OHI PE ratio will change depending on the future growth rate expectations of investors.
